Dr. Faiza Ghuman is a highly skilled Gastroenterologist with over 10 years of experience in diagnosing and treating a wide range of gastrointestinal conditions. Currently offering online video consultations and in-person appointments in Karachi, Dr. Ghuman specializes in managing conditions such as acid reflux, irritable bowel syndrome (IBS), liver diseases, gastrointestinal bleeding, and more.Dr. Ghuman’s extensive experience allows her to provide comprehensive care, focusing on both preventive and therapeutic treatments for gastrointestinal disorders. Dr. Faiza Ghuman completed her MBBS and pursued further specialization in Medicine, earning her FCPS (Medicine) qualification. Over the past 10 years, she has developed expertise in gastroenterology, with a particular focus on the diagnosis and management of digestive system disorders, including liver diseases, inflammatory bowel disease (IBD), gastrointestinal reflux disease (GERD), and hepatobiliary diseases.Dr. Ghuman's qualifications and clinical experience have helped her establish herself as a trusted gastroenterologist. Her knowledge in internal medicine, coupled with her focus on gastrointestinal health, allows her to provide well-rounded and effective treatments for a variety of conditions.
